Why a extra world strategy to credit score is essential in a refugee disaster
Share on FacebookShare on Twitter


Since warfare broke out in Ukraine, over 12 million individuals have fled their properties and eight million have left the nation – myself included. At present, 5.5 million Ukrainian refugees have registered for Short-term Safety schemes throughout Europe – leaving their households
and jobs, establishing new lives with no certainty of how lengthy they’ll be away.  

Europe’s response to the refugee disaster has been exemplary, with nations and residents opening their doorways. Nonetheless, discovering protected shelter is only one piece of a bigger puzzle. Many Ukrainians have only a few paperwork with them – no passport, driver’s license,
or tax ID certificates. What’s extra, present guidelines imply they’ll’t depart with greater than $10,000 USD in money, can’t switch cash out of Ukraine, and might solely withdraw $1000-1700 USD month-to-month.  

Though many Ukrainian refugees have left behind careers, properties, and strong monetary histories, they’re discovering it powerful to entry important banking providers. As well as, credit score studies can now not be learn and interpreted by banks and monetary establishments
in host nations, leaving refugees with a clean slate in terms of their credit score historical past.  

Why is that this an issue? Credit score studies and ID documentation are essential to enabling refugees to take part in society. They’re wanted to open financial institution accounts, go employer background checks and in lots of circumstances hire a property. With out entry to this knowledge, it
could be laborious for refugees to assimilate. Creditinfo is working with central banks, worldwide financial organisations and monetary establishments throughout Europe to make this knowledge out there to refugees, however the complexities run deeper. 

Take me for example. I left Ukraine in Could and am now in Prague. My state of affairs means I danger falling between the cracks of the Czech refugee system. As a result of I have already got a Ukrainian job, I want to use for a brief safety visa to work in my host
nation. However to register, I want to indicate a everlasting tackle. To get a everlasting tackle, I want an area checking account for the tenancy contract and to pay. To get a checking account, I want a visa. And so, the cycle continues. Fortunately, Creditinfo supplied me
a three-month wage advance, so I may step by step take bodily money to the property agent and break this cycle, however many refugees don’t have this feature.  

Provided that common wage in Ukraine is underneath $500, discovering three months of hire upfront is difficult, particularly when many households are break up. Most males aren’t allowed to go away Ukraine, can’t ship cash, and have misplaced their jobs. The reply? Enabling higher
entry to jobs, mid-term loans or different finance amenities. It will turn into much more essential as non permanent lodging expires for refugees.  

Even after a refugee secures revenue, lodging and a checking account, points round taxation stay. Most working Ukrainians proceed to pay tax at house however, in lots of host nations, they’re additionally anticipated to pay home tax after 180 days. This double-taxation
is unsustainable, and lots of refugees who left Ukraine in February are contemplating returning because of this. Creditinfo hopes host nations will relieve refugees from revenue tax till March 2023, when most state permits expire. It will make life easier for
governments and refugees – with the additional advantage of taxes despatched again to Ukraine serving to to fund the warfare effort and rebuilding financial system.  

A cohesive, permissive strategy is essential right here. Central banks, governments, NGOs, monetary establishments and knowledge suppliers should work collectively extra intently to alleviate monetary and administrative hardship for refugees – or danger undermining the laborious work of
the refugee effort.
